Prefabricated building: carbon neutral emerging blue sea

According to statistics, construction-related industries accounted for 51% of carbon emissions, far higher than other industries, its emissions reduction on the overall double-carbon target is significant.


According to the China Building Energy Conservation Association, China's construction industry's carbon emissions are expected to peak around the 2039, nine years later than the national average.


Construction prefabricated building is the most important way to achieve environmental protection in the construction industry, and since the factory production of prefabricated building greatly reduces the pollution caused by on-site construction, improving the environmental friendliness of construction has become the main direction of construction industry reform.



The prefabricated building chain


The prefabricated building industry chain can be divided into three parts.


Upstream is architectural design and product development; midstream includes manufacturers in factories that produce components such as precast concrete and precast steel, as well as contractors that assemble components on site; Downstream is the construction project developers and construction operations unit.


The construction process of the prefabricated building is characterized by complex structural design and a large number of prefabricated components.


The prefabricated building model is design-factory-on-site installation, which is different from the traditional design-on-site construction, causes the factory to manufacture the component to install the stage to discover can not use the situation, thus causes the resources to waste.


Upstream: architectural design and product development

In the preliminary stage, the design of the prefabricated building and the development of the related assembly products need to be carried out, mainly including the R & D departments and architectural firms within the enterprises.


According to the requirements of the developer, the design enterprise carries out the personalized design of the project, and sends the drawings to the manufacturer to prefabricate the building structural components, and then transports them to the construction site to complete the follow-up construction and decoration, the final sales unit to complete the sale.


The prefabricated building design is usually divided into pre-technical planning, scheme design, master design, construction drawing design and component design (component splitting, component sample detail drawing and component node optimization) .


The process of prefabricated building industry chain is long, and the additional cost of design change is large, so the precision of component design and the matching degree with production are required to be higher With the help of information system based on BIM technology, it is helpful to improve design accuracy, reduce project cost and shorten project duration.



Midstream: the production of prefabricated components

The middle-stream production link mainly refers to the production of prefabricated components in the factory, through the module, pouring and other processes in the production line operation, mainly related to all kinds of prefabricated components manufacturers.

Among them, the production and use of precast concrete (PC component) is the core.


The capacity of prefabricated components is another key factor to determine the speed of development of assembled buildings. At present, the prefabricated building technology system is more perfect, and the component quality and construction technology level have been greatly improved, which basically solves the common quality problems such as cracking and leakage.


The fixed cost of prefabricated components accounts for a larger proportion of the prefabricated building cost. With the development of the industry and the increase of the prefabricated building works, the amortization charge of the land, plant, equipment and formwork of PC component factory will have a big space to decrease. These fixed costs would be greatly diluted, further reducing the total cost of prefabricated building.


From the perspective of regional market, a large number of prefabricated Yangtze River Delta Economic Zone have been built in Jiangsu, Anhui and Zhejiang provinces in recent years, which is also the premise of the rapid development of prefabricated building industry in these three places.


According to Frost & Sullivan, PC component 2023 will grow 65% between 2020 and 2023. The current PC component industry structure is scattered, CR5 is 44.7% .





As a result of more or less management limits, cash flow pressures, and investment capital constraints in the chain-wide development of enterprises, as well as a significant reduction in the prefabricated building demand for on-site workers, only needs the spot simple assembly, the industrial chain core value centralizes to the factory end.

In the long term, as the prefabricated building industry becomes more standardised, there will be more room for growth for the industry leaders who focus on areas such as design and manufacturing, and it can achieve the continuous improvement of profitability through scale advantage and fine management.

The level of development is uneven

In recent years, the gap in industrial scale, technical ability, talent reserve and so on between the key promotion regions and the encouraged promotion regions has gradually widened. At the same time, the level of implementation of standards vary widely, resulting in uneven project levels.


After a preliminary assessment of local prefabricated building standards, Beijing's requirements for the proportion of non-masonry internal partitions are slightly higher than the national standard; Tianjin, Guangdong, Shandong, Jiangsu, Jiangxi, Hainan, Ningxia, Xinjiang and other places have added new technologies to the list in line with local conditions, it highlights the application of new technologies in the fields of standardized design, BIM, green construction and local construction.


In some regions, the requirement of assembly rate has been lowered in order to achieve a higher proportion of prefabricated building development, and the lower assembly rate has restricted the development of technology and the exertion of efficiency to some extent.

The level of standardization is not high

At present, the most serious problem reflected by enterprises in various regions is that the low level of standardization leads to the low cost, and the comprehensive efficiency and benefit advantages are not obvious.


In terms of design, most of the projects are still designed according to the traditional way, and then the secondary disassembly and deepening design are carried out, the sizes are arbitrary and the types are various, which results in that the common sizes of prefabricated components and parts can not be fixed in the production link, can only be customized production, low utilization of the production line, die large amortization; also caused the construction link installation efficiency can not go up, the comprehensive cost down.


According to the calculation of steel structure enterprise, if the dimension of steel structure can be solidified, the steel structure cost will be saved about 15 -20% by directly mass production of section steel.


In addition, there are some problems such as lack of supervision in the production of prefabricated components, imprecise on-site assembly, common quality problems and so on.

The capacity building of the team is insufficient

The prefabricated building has set higher demands on the entire industry chain than the traditional way of construction, requiring scientific research, design, production and construction sectors to apply the principles of industrialization and technology to guide project construction, at present, the speed of the transformation of the traditional talent team is not fast enough.


According to incomplete statistics, the proportion of 2021 with experience in prefabricated building design is 12.5% . 9% and the corresponding prefabricated building construction units accounted for 9.2% . For example, in Zhejiang province, where prefabricated building are well developed, there are about 166 design units with experience in prefabricated building design, accounting for only 22.5% of the total, and about 1,378 construction units with experience in prefabricated building construction, only 10.1 per cent.


The proportion of trained skilled workers is only 1.8% of all real-name workers in the construction industry. The lack of talent pool and capacity seriously affects the sustainable and healthy development of the prefabricated building industry.

Insufficient industry chain coordination

Prefabricated building is a systems engineering, its design, production, construction and other industry chain links of mutual penetration, mutual influence, suitable for the use of EPC EPCM way for effective integration.


Statistics show that there are about 15,000 new prefabricated building 2021 projects across the country, of which 1,750 are BPC EPCM projects, accounting for only 11.6% . In addition to the small number of prefabricated building projects for which EPC EPCM have been applied, the level of project management that has been applied has also been uneven, with some projects forming consortia only at the time of bidding, there is still a lack of synergy in the actual implementation process. The disharmony of industrial chain also results in the increase of cost and the decrease of efficiency.


The “14th five-year plan” for the construction industry, published by the Ministry of Housing and urban-rural development (hereinafter referred to as “The plan”) , proposes that prefabricated building should account for more than 30% of new construction by 2025; The amount of construction waste discharged from new construction sites should be kept below 300 tonnes per 10,000 square metres. A market mechanism for construction Waste treatment and reuse has been formed. A number of green construction demonstration projects have been built.


According to the“Plan”, by 2025, the initial formation of the construction industry high-quality development system framework. The level of construction industrialization, digitalization and intelligentization has been greatly improved, the green transformation of construction mode has achieved remarkable results, and the transformation of the construction industry from large to strong has been accelerated, for the formation of a strong domestic market, building a new development pattern to provide strong support.


Guided by the government's prefabricated building development plan and incentive policies, the prefabricated building industry, as the focus of the construction industry, is expected to usher in explosive growth opportunities.
